Sr Software Engineer

NodeFlair

  • Noida, Uttar Pradesh
  • Permanent
  • Full-time
  • 1 month ago
  • Apply easily
1. Responsibilities
  • Drive the appropriate use & implementation of technology to deliver high quality solutions that delight our customers.
  • Develop maintainable and highly scalable multi-tier SaaS applications with web-based, and desktop-based software product on the Microsoft
  • Technology stack (VS 201X /C++/ Java/.NET Core/ C# / Javascript/ExtJS).
  • Work in Agile teams following Agile + Scrum methodologies to deliver high quality products on time with performance and localization requirements in mind.
  • Build, test and deliver high quality, complex frameworks and systems and diagnose and resolve complex issues.
  • Develop applications utilizing Hybrid Cloud technologies (SaaS. Paas, IaaS)
  • Generate innovative approaches and solutions to complex issues.
  • Mentor less-experienced staff in their career development, and provide them daily guidance and direction.
  • Select and implement development tools and coordinate technical standards within a development team.
  • Understand the use of technology and how its implementation affects strategic business goals.
  • Conduct technical research to improve the development environment / best practices.
2. Requirements
  • 5+ years of programming experience with C++, SQL Server/Oracle technology stack.
  • experience with Java/C# programing.
  • experience developing Single Page Applications using Angular or similar technologies
  • Development and delivery experience with multi-tier SaaS products with responsive design web-based clients.
  • Demonstrated experience in web and desktop development
  • Proficient in object-oriented design and development using SOLID design principles and design patterns.
  • Quality and test first development mindset
  • Deep technical knowledge in Continuous Integration and Delivery.
  • Experience with Microsoft SQL database design, T-SQL and stored procedures.
  • Able to define and adhere to technical standards within a development team.
  • Ability to strongly influence peers and technical staff within the team.
  • Bachelors degree or equivalent combination of education and work experience in software development.
Preferred Qualifications
  • Commercial external customer-facing software development experience is highly desired / preferred.
  • Production experience in developing and deploying from inception to completion of Hybrid Cloud Applications
  • Demonstrated experience developing or deploying MicroServices a plus.
  • Knowledge of Azure services (e.g. Service Fabric, Containers, VSTS, Application Insights, Azure AD, Service Bus, API Management).
  • Successful track record delivering high quality products while working in Agile Teams and following Agile methodologies.

NodeFlair

Similar Jobs

  • Sr Software Engineer - Springboot & Kafka/RabbitMQ

    Ultimate Kronos Group

    • Noida, Uttar Pradesh
    Here at UKG, our purpose is people™. Our HR, payroll, and workforce management solutions help organizations unlock happier outcomes for all. And our U Krewers, who build those solu…
    • 23 days ago
  • Sr. Software Automation Engineer

    Irdeto

    • Noida, Uttar Pradesh
    Who we are: Irdeto is the world leader in digital platform cybersecurity, empowering businesses to innovate for a secure, connected future. Building on over 50 years of expertise…
    • 2 months ago
  • Sr Principal Software Engineer

    Ultimate Kronos Group

    • Noida, Uttar Pradesh
    Here at UKG, our purpose is people™. Our HR, payroll, and workforce management solutions help organizations unlock happier outcomes for all. And our U Krewers, who build those solu…
    • 15 days ago